Output 84990dbd0140aea01efe43822b9c54142de1fba8f86ca75655fecab6b804facb:3

value
5811836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b54c5312e72d871a2be4e5d5372594dbe6267e7 OP_EQUALVERIFY OP_CHECKSIG
address
LggGcEcnTTnRfgeJXyqAHuDchS1ibksGCn
transaction
84990dbd0140aea01efe43822b9c54142de1fba8f86ca75655fecab6b804facb
spent
true